Apple's latest iPhone Air series is displayed for sale at an electronics store in Srinagar, Jammu and Kashmir, on January 12, 2026. India proposes requiring smartphone makers to share source code with the government and make several software changes as part of a raft of security measures, prompting behind-the-scenes opposition from giants like Apple and Samsung, Reuters reports.

Ink dye security tags are affixed to clothing at a retail store in Toronto, Ontario, Canada, on December 6, 2025. In an attempt to stop retail theft, big chain stores lock up more and more of their wares. Customers are not happy about the extended wait times and decreasing ease of quickly purchasing even the cheapest items. According to Statistics Canada, rates of shoplifting jump 31% in 2022 compared to 2021. The Retail Council of Canada (RCC) says some of its members report a 300% increase in thefts since 2020, pegging the losses at $5 billion a year.
